Frequently Asked Questions
How is the tip amount calculated?
Tip = Bill Amount x (Tip % / 100). The total bill is Bill + Tip, and per-person amounts divide the total by the number of people.
Should I tip on the pre-tax or post-tax amount?
Either is acceptable. Tipping on the pre-tax subtotal is more technically correct, but tipping on the total after tax is common and simpler. Enter whichever amount you prefer.

What tip percentage is considered standard?
In the United States, 15–20% is standard for sit-down restaurant service, with 18–20% common for good service. Rates vary by country and service type.
